RECONCILIATION OF CHANGES ON XML LISTS
Journal Title: Indian Journal of Computer Science and Engineering - Year 2011, Vol 2, Issue 5
Abstract
In this research, we developed an efficient reconciliation method for mobile environments by using edit scripts of XML data sent from each mobile device. To obtain a simple model for mobile devices, we use the XML list data-sharing model, which allows the insertion/deletion of subtrees only for repetitive parts of the tree based on the document type. Furthermore, for subtrees of repetitive parts, we use keys that are unique between nodes with the same parent. This model not only guarantees that the edit action always results in a valid tree but also allows for a key-based linear time-reconciliation algorithm. Assuming that there are no insertion key conflicts, the proposed algorithm proposed requires a time of O(m) where m is the size of the edit script.
